RR与RC隔离级别下索引和锁的测试脚本示例代码


基本概念
当前读与快照读
在MVCC中,读操作可以分成两类:开发云主机域名快照读 (snapshot read)与当前读 (current read)。 快照读,读取的是记录的可见版本 (有可能是历史版本),不用加锁。当前读,读取的是记录的最新版本,并且对返回的记录,都会加上锁,保证在事务结束前,这条数据都是最新版本。快照读:简单的select操作,属于快照读,不加锁(Serializable除外)。
当前读:特殊的读操作,插入/更新/删除操作,属于当前读,需要加锁。 
隔离级别与加锁机制
测试脚本
总结以上就是这篇文章的全部内容了,希望本文的内容对大家的学习或者工作具有一定的参考学习价值,如果有疑问大家可以留言交流,谢谢大家对开发云的支持。

相关推荐: mysql错误:Row size too large (> 8126).

mysql版本:mysql 5.6mysql引擎:默认InnoDB问题原因:由于一张定义角色信息表有接近300列,并且多数是blog的数据类型,数据存储时报这个错:Row size too large (> 8126). Changing some co…

免责声明:本站发布的图片视频文字,以转载和分享为主,文章观点不代表本站立场,本站不承担相关法律责任;如果涉及侵权请联系邮箱:360163164@qq.com举报,并提供相关证据,经查实将立刻删除涉嫌侵权内容。

(0)
打赏 微信扫一扫 微信扫一扫
上一篇 06/10 20:15
下一篇 06/10 20:17

相关推荐